невозможно получить данные JSON в JQuery Datatable - PullRequest
0 голосов
/ 26 октября 2018

У меня есть некоторые данные Json, которые я получил с сервера sql, запросив базу данных. Данные были сериализованы в JSON с использованием сериализатора сценариев Java. Но я не могу связать данные Json с jQuery datatables.s. Я проверил, что мой файл json выглядит нормально, но я не знаю, в чем проблема.

Вот мой код JavaScript:

$(document).ready(function () {
    $('#example').DataTable({
        "ajax": "/data.json",
        "columns": [
            { "data": "id" },
            { "data": "CodeAgence" },
            { "data": "NomConseillerPrevu" },
            { "data": "PrenomConseillerPrevu" },
            { "data": "CodeConseillerPrevu" }
            
        ],
        "columnDefs": [{
            "targets": -1,
            "data": null,
            "defaultContent": "<button>Click!</button>"
        }]
    });
});

1 Ответ

0 голосов
/ 26 октября 2018

Я не верю, что JavaScript будет считывать данные из файла в локальной файловой системе (например, «C: \»).

Вам нужно будет загрузить его из веб-запроса, поместив, например, файл данных в корневой веб-каталог и используя:

"ajax": "/Data.json",

См. https://datatables.net/examples/data_sources/index.html для получения дополнительной информации об источниках данных

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...